Living in 43223

Columbus is a beautiful city with history, culture, and endless opportunities. As the capital of Ohio and home to Ohio State University, Columbus is a hub for education, business, and innovation. First, explore the city's cultural scene, including the historic Ohio Theatre, which hosts Broadway shows and concerts, the Columbus Museum of Art and the Franklin Park Conservatory, and historical landmarks like the Ohio Statehouse and the Ohio Historical Society. Then, get outside and enjoy the city's parks and recreational opportunities, including the Scioto Mile. This riverfront park features walking and biking trails, fountains, and public art. In addition, Goodale Park and Schiller Park are also perfect for picnics and relaxation.

Sports enthusiasts will love Columbus, home to professional teams like the Columbus Blue Jackets (NHL) and the Columbus Crew (MLS), as well as college sports at Ohio State University. In addition, with events like the Arnold Sports Festival and the Ohio State Fair, Columbus always has plenty of excitement.

Living in Columbus means being a part of a thriving city that offers its residents a high quality of life and many exciting experiences.

Rental Market Trends

Columbus, OH

As of May 2026, Columbus's rental market is compet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units. Columbus's average rent is 4.2% ($55) higher than the Ohio average of $1,317 and 23.3% ($417) lower than the U.S. average of $1,789.
